hey all, just installed my new NEOHE into my rig, and after about an hour of wiring (took me forever to figure out how to get everything that needed a molex a connector) i finally boot it up. boots up fine using the overclock that i had set, so i decide to set it back to stock, just to make sure everything is ok. now comes the problem/error message:

when i boot up, it goes past the ASUS logo, then screen goes black and i hear a series of beeps and a message that pops up from the BIOS (says Phoenix BIOS and whatnot) The message says:

Warning: H/W Monitor Status Abnormal
Please Enter the SETUP to Check Voltage, Fan Speed or Temperature Status

so i click on Delete and go into the BIOS, and go to hardware monitor

I see my 5V line fluctuating into the red and out: Goes down to 4.78 in Red, and then back up to the 4.8's and normal

So i'm assuming my 5V rail is low? should i just go into hardware monitor and when it dips that low, hit enter and say to ignore that reading? because i've rebooted several times, each one with the same result. the message allows me to boot into windows fine and whatnot

checking ASUS Probe 2 (which i know isn't a good read for the most part), my readings are this:

+12V - 11.584 to 11.648
+5V - 4.784 to 4.945
+3.3V - 3.2 to 3.264
VCore - 1.392 (stock voltage) up to 1.5 for a second, which is weird since i'm running at stock

so far the 12V is the same as the readings i got with my 450w modstream at 11.648. but like i said, i know probe isn't a good read, and i don't have a MM to check (nor have i ever done it before anyway)

so any help/tips/thoughts on this issue would be greatly appreciated. thanks

oh and i only have 3 of the cables connected to the power supply, with one sata cable connected to my storage hard drive, and 2 molex cables power my raptor, case fans, fan controller and floppy drive, so it's not like i'm using all power this has to offer...
 
Sounds like you either got a bad PSU or your motherboard is misreading voltages. The onyl way to tell for sure is to test it with a MM.

ran the tests with the MM i got from radioshack:

Boot

11.88-11.89 throughout the entire boot process
4.87-4.88 throughout the entire boot process

Idle

11.89
4.87

Prime (only run for about 5 minutes on each rail)

11.88-11.89
4.87-4.88


only rail i didn't check was the 3.3V, but i don't feel like searchin for those wires...the 5 and 12V were the ones i wanted to check anyway.

so are those tests good enough? do i need to run on load for longer?

at this point, the rails look pretty solid to me, because that's running everything in my rig except for the one case intake fan i had to unplug to use it's molex connector. i'm also overclocked at 2.67GHz at 1.6v with my ram at 243mhz at 2.9v as well (the overclock i was running before), and my 2 6600gt's at 555/1110 each. so that's about the max stress i can put on the power supply and it seems to hold up pretty well.

david, or any other of the PSU experts, any comments or ideas? i just wanna make sure everything is running properly. if it seems like everything is ok, then i'll leave the BIOS as it is now, excluding the 5V rail from the hardware monitor, so i don't receive the error message that it's running low
 
Honestly it looks fine. There were many comments about the NeoPower also being slightly low yet stable and in spec. Seems to be the case here as well.
